Jeanne L. Birchfield, 101, of Woodbury died on October 11, 2023. Mrs. Birchfield was born October 30, 1921 in Bastrope Louisiana, the daughter of the late Herman and Zula (Mizelle) Lawson. She was a graduate of McDonugh High School and LeRabouin Art School in New Orleans.
Mrs. Birchfield worked as a copy writer and layout artist for Sears and Roebucks as well as a fashion consultant for a Dillard’s Department store, New Orleans.
Locally she was an accomplished artist who was featured in Voices and the Republic American Newspapers. She was a gourmet Creole cook and enjoyed reading and writing short stories and was an active member of the Women’s Club of Woodbury, and a member of North Congregational Church. Her favorite pastimes were spending time with her family, reading, writing short stories and painting.
She is survived by her son Craig Lawson Birchfield of Aurora, Colorado and daughter Cynthia Hughes of Woodbury, Connecticut, four grandchildren Laura and Mathew Hughes and Eric and Adam Birchfield. As well as four great grandchildren and several nephews and nieces. She was pre-deceased by her brothers: David Lawson and Dan Lawson and sisters: Barbara Haileg, Laurel L Blaydes and Nancy Stamm.
